A planning framework for AI and machine-learning products, including the user problem, model approach, data, evaluation, and responsible use. It treats an AI feature as a product decision, not just a technical project.

In plain words
What is it for?
Use it to define AI features, assess LLM integrations, plan data and model evaluation, and identify risks before building or deploying.
Why use it?
It helps prevent teams from adding AI without a clear user need, accuracy target, evaluation method, or fallback when the model is wrong.

AI Product Canvas Skill

Define AI products with the same rigour as any product decision — but with additional layers for data, model, evaluation, and responsible AI. This canvas prevents the most common AI product failure: building a technically impressive feature that doesn't solve a real problem.

AI Product Anti-Patterns to Check First

Before building, flag if any of these apply:

  • ❌ "We should add AI to [existing feature]" — with no user problem defined
  • ❌ Accuracy target undefined before build begins
  • ❌ No plan for what happens when the model is wrong
  • ❌ User-facing AI output with no human review or fallback
  • ❌ Training data not audited for bias or quality
  • ❌ No evaluation metric — "we'll know it when we see it"

AI Product Canvas Output Format

AI Product Canvas — [Feature Name] — [Date]

PM Owner: [Name] ML/AI Lead: [Name] Status: Discovery / Design / Build / Evaluation / Live


1. Problem Definition

User problem being solved:

[What specific situation is the user in? What job are they trying to get done?]

Why AI?

[What makes this problem require AI vs a deterministic solution? If the answer is "because we can," stop here.]

Success for the user looks like:

[What outcome does the user experience when the AI feature is working well?]


2. AI Approach

Task type:

  • Classification
  • Generation (text, image, code)
  • Summarisation / extraction
  • Recommendation
  • Search / retrieval
  • Prediction / forecasting
  • Conversation / agent

Model approach:

  • LLM API (GPT-4, Claude, Gemini, etc.) — specify: [Model name + version]
  • Fine-tuned model on own data
  • Custom model trained from scratch
  • RAG (retrieval-augmented generation)
  • Embedding + vector search

Rationale for chosen approach: [Why this, not alternatives]
